Money for care unit and car parking

A $1.96 million Woy Woy transitional care unit will be built and $1.75 million will be spent on the Woy Woy Commuter Car Park as a result of the State Budget, according to Member for Peats Ms Marie Andrews

Brisbane Water Secondary College will receive a security fence and Woy Woy South Public School will have a toilet upgrade.

Brisbane Water Secondary College will continue to receive funding with the stage two upgrade project at an estimated total cost of $4 million.

Umina Public School work will also continue with the facilities upgrade project with an estimated total cost of $2.7 million
